Transaction 976088d1476e143d887f33560b4671c06dcc2debd3afc683ebbb4ecc665b0571
1 Input
1 Output
-
976088d1476e143d887f33560b4671c06dcc2debd3afc683ebbb4ecc665b0571:0
- value
- 665934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b107176ff7f9f82ce276836d693c492426a681c6 OP_EQUAL
- address
- 3Hq42E9KPXDM7oDgFFDLsuf5b84CuA2hk3